Taking Pause

Taking Pause is a collaborative portrait project that asks people to reflect on what in their lives feels most essential.  With what do we identify and connect most deeply? What truly matters to us, and why?

Participants are documented with two distinct portraits.  One of their physical selves and one of their reflective selves as seen through what they have chosen to share.

The goal of this project is to ask the same simple yet thought-provoking question — what is irreplaceable to you? — of the widest possible range of participants. 

Taking Pause combines photographs and stories in a visual and verbal narrative that explores the complexities and simplicities of what we value.  The intent is to document the differences and commonalities of these choices while engaging the spectrum of American diversity and disconnections.
